Following a visit to my home town Shrewsbury in the UK I have made a series of vlogs on the town. In this vlog I explore the paranormal legacy of battles in Shrewsbury and a dark story related to its castle. This includes: Bloudy Jack was a retainer at the castle who was responsible for the rape and mass murder of virgins in the town. He is said to have kept trophies of his victims fingers and toes in his quarters. It is believed that his ghost can be seen dragging his final victim across the approach to the castle. He was caught and hung, drawn and quartered at the butter cross. The Battle of Shrewsbury between the Lancastrian King Henry IV and a rebel army led by Henry "Harry Hotspur" Percy from Northumberland. The battle, the first in which English archers fought each other on English soil, reaffirmed the effectiveness of the longbow and ended the Percy challenge to King Henry IV of England. Hotspurs body was displayed in the town's market square although a local legend was that it was at the butter cross. The civil war had a major impact on Shrewsbury and its prosperity. Originally a Royalist stronghold the town reputedly fell to the Parliamentarians following a betrayal by General Benbow. Prince Rupert had a long association with the town and is said to have stayed in what is now the Prince Rupert Hotel. He is said to have had a familiar poodle dog, named boy.
